Love

 The longer I live and the more I see 
Of the struggle of souls towards the heights above, 
The stronger this truth comes home to me--- 
That the Universe rests on the shoulders of love, 
A love so limitless, deep, and broad, 
That men have re-named it, and called it God.

And nothing that was ever born or evolved, 
Nothing created by light or force 
But deep in its system there lies dissolved 
A shining drop from the great Love source; 
A shining drop that shall live for aye; 
Though kingdoms may perish and stars decay.

Poem by Ella Wheeler Wilcox
